Transaction 19157079f3c88c519737edf56e204d2f4f075e733c625dbcc10574e2fffd91a7

1 Input
2 Outputs
  • 19157079f3c88c519737edf56e204d2f4f075e733c625dbcc10574e2fffd91a7:0
  • value  11907592
    address  38V6NFCPZAsEy4tp8Lxx5CreXcQtQzXtoF
  • 19157079f3c88c519737edf56e204d2f4f075e733c625dbcc10574e2fffd91a7:1
  • value  151837764
    address  14MPAMEm4kw4oYqKwmvQL3cMEU1peGwqBy